Common Issues and Errors Related to Bookshelf.Base.dll
D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.
- Bookshelf.Base.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This message indicates that the DLL file is either not compatible with your Windows version or has an internal problem. It could be due to a programming error in the DLL, or an attempt to use a DLL from a different version of Windows.
- Bookshelf.Base.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
- The file Bookshelf.Base.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
- Cannot register Bookshelf.Base.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.
- This application failed to start because Bookshelf.Base.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ility
In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ix Bookshelf.Base.dll errors.
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Promptin the search bar and press Enter.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
chkdsk /fand press Enter. -
If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type
Yand press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.
-
If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.
